About the Author

Richard Taylor is Professor of English Law and Head of School at Lancashire Law School, University of Central Lancashire. Martin Wasik is Professor of Criminal Justice at Keele University, and Chairman of the Sentencing Advisory Panel. Roger Leng is Reader in Law at Warwick University.
